‘Deeply disappointing’: Cops charged in Canada for working with extortion gang, drug traffickers; they leaked personal information to criminals

York Police in Canada announced a major operation against the ongoing organized crime in Toronto and said seven current cops and one former cop have been charged with criminal conspiracy, which sought to murder an Ontario corrections officer. UN warns! The world is entering ‘water bankruptcy’ and billions could be in serious danger | World News

A new report from the United Nations warns that humanity has entered an era researchers call “water bankruptcy.” In many regions, rivers and rainfall can no longer meet demand.
